LACI OPINION: The Case for Chargers Acquiring a Top Wide Receiver
As the Los Angeles Chargers navigate their 2024 season, the absence of a premier wide receiver has become glaringly apparent. Following the departures of Keenan Allen and Mike Williams, the Chargers have struggled to find consistent offensive production, hampering their aspirations for a successful campaign. With quarterback Justin Herbert at the helm, the need for a high-caliber target has never been more critical, particularly as the team aims for a playoff push.
Immediate Impact on Justin Herbert
Justin Herbert, recognized for his strong arm and exceptional decision-making, has the potential to elevate the Chargers’ offense to new heights. However, without reliable receiving options, much of his talent is going underutilized. The current receiving corps, which includes Joshua Palmer, Quentin Johnston, and rookie Ladd McConkey, has shown promise but lacks the elite skill set necessary to stretch the field effectively or consistently convert critical third downs.
Bringing in a top-tier wide receiver would not only provide Herbert with a reliable target but also open up the offensive playbook. A new addition could command double-teams, thereby freeing up space for other receivers and the tight end position. This dynamic would significantly enhance the overall effectiveness of the Chargers’ offense, allowing them to capitalize on Herbert’s strengths and increase their scoring efficiency.
Enhancing Red Zone Efficiency
One of the most pressing issues for the Chargers this season has been their red zone efficiency. The team has struggled to convert opportunities into touchdowns, often settling for field goals. A premier wide receiver could drastically improve this metric. Players with proven track records in the red zone can provide Herbert with a reliable option in tight spaces, making it easier to score when drives reach critical moments.
The Chargers’ front office has already been urged to explore potential trade targets as the NFL trade deadline approaches. Names like Diontae Johnson from the Carolina Panthers have surfaced as viable options. Johnson, known for his route-running ability and experience, could seamlessly integrate into the Chargers’ offensive scheme and provide Herbert with the support he desperately needs.
Long-Term Benefits
Acquiring a top wide receiver would not only impact the current season but also have lasting effects on the franchise. As the Chargers look to build a competitive team, having a solid receiving corps is essential for the development of young players and the overall growth of the offense. Investing in a proven receiver now could pay dividends in the future, especially as the Chargers aim to solidify their standing in the competitive AFC West.
The Chargers currently possess eight draft picks for the 2025 season, providing substantial capital to make a move without jeopardizing their long-term future. This flexibility allows them to pursue a trade that could bolster their playoff chances while maintaining the core of their roster.
